news 2026/3/23 10:24:34

Sunshine游戏串流服务器:7步打造您的终极多设备游戏平台

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Sunshine游戏串流服务器:7步打造您的终极多设备游戏平台

Sunshine游戏串流服务器:7步打造您的终极多设备游戏平台

【免费下载链接】SunshineSunshine: Sunshine是一个自托管的游戏流媒体服务器,支持通过Moonlight在各种设备上进行低延迟的游戏串流。项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ine

想要在任何屏幕享受PC游戏的顶级体验?Sunshine自托管游戏串流服务器为您开启全新的游戏方式。这款开源神器能将您的游戏主机变为专业级流媒体中心,通过Moonlight客户端实现多设备无缝游戏串流。

快速入门:5分钟完成基础部署

环境准备与源码获取

开始之前,首先获取Sunshine的最新源代码:

git clone https://gitcode.com/GitHub_Trending/su/Sunshine cd Sunshine

配置文件路径全解析

不同操作系统的配置文件存储位置:

操作系统配置文件路径
Linux~/.config/sunshine/sunshine.conf
macOS~/.config/sunshine/sunshine.conf
Windows%ProgramFiles%\Sunshine\config\sunshine.conf
Docker/config/sunshine.conf

Sunshine初始登录界面展示,用户可在此完成账户设置和服务器初始化

核心功能模块深度解析

网络流媒体引擎配置

服务器身份标识

sunshine_name = 我的专属游戏空间

这个名称将出现在所有连接的Moonlight客户端中,让您轻松识别个人游戏服务器。

语言本地化支持

locale = zh

设置为中文界面,获得更友好的本地化使用体验。

输入设备管理模块

游戏控制器支持

  • Xbox 360/One手柄模拟
  • PlayStation 4/5手柄兼容
  • Nintendo Switch Pro控制器

键盘鼠标控制确保输入设备配置正确,才能在客户端设备上获得完整的操控体验。

音视频处理中心

音频输出配置

audio_sink = default stream_audio = enabled

新手用户可直接使用默认音频设备设置。

显示设备选择

adapter_name = default output_name = 0

这些参数决定了使用哪个显卡和显示器进行流媒体传输。

使用场景解决方案库

家庭娱乐中心配置

适用于客厅电视、家庭影院等大屏设备:

  • 优化大屏幕显示效果
  • 配置家庭网络环境
  • 设置多人游戏模式

移动办公游戏方案

为笔记本电脑、平板电脑优化:

  • 平衡画质与性能
  • 适应不同网络条件
  • 优化移动设备操控

专业电竞级设置

针对低延迟要求的竞技游戏:

  • 极致响应速度
  • 稳定帧率保证
  • 专业级画质输出

性能优化工具箱

网络传输参数调优

前向纠错机制

fec_percentage = 20

在网络波动环境中适当提高此值,有效减少画面卡顿。

加密策略配置

lan_encryption_mode = 0 wan_encryption_mode = 1

局域网内可关闭加密降低延迟,远程访问建议开启安全保护。

视频编码质量调节

画质与带宽平衡

qp = 28

数值越低画质越清晰,但需要更高的网络带宽支持。

故障排除快速指南

音频问题诊断

症状:客户端无法听到游戏声音

解决步骤

  1. 检查audio_sink参数设置
  2. 验证音频设备状态
  3. 确认流媒体音频开关状态

画面流畅度优化

卡顿问题排查

  • 网络连接稳定性测试
  • 编码参数合理性检查
  • 客户端设备性能评估

控制器连接异常

检测清单

  • 控制器功能是否启用
  • 游戏手柄模拟类型兼容性
  • 客户端设备输入支持情况

高级定制功能探索

多显示器环境支持

对于多显示器用户,通过output_name参数精确指定目标显示设备。

系统监控与日志分析

定期检查运行状态,根据实际使用数据持续优化配置参数。

最佳配置实践总结

  1. 分阶段实施:先完成基础配置,再逐步调整高级参数
  2. 网络环境优先:确保网络稳定后再进行画质优化
  3. 硬件资源匹配:根据主机和客户端性能合理设置各项参数

通过这份完整的配置指南,您将能够快速搭建并优化自己的Sunshine游戏串流服务器。每个游戏环境都有其独特性,最适合的配置方案需要通过实际测试来最终确定。现在就开始打造您的专属游戏串流平台吧!

【免费下载链接】SunshineSunshine: Sunshine是一个自托管的游戏流媒体服务器,支持通过Moonlight在各种设备上进行低延迟的游戏串流。项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/17 6:31:54

【数据科学家私藏技法】:用R语言实现随机森林最优特征子集选择

第一章:随机森林与特征选择概述随机森林是一种集成学习方法,基于多个决策树的组合来提升模型的准确性与稳定性。它通过构建多棵决策树并采用投票机制(分类任务)或平均预测(回归任务)得出最终结果&#xff0…

作者头像 李华
网站建设 2026/3/17 9:10:33

怎样极速配置Windows虚拟显示器:免费扩展屏幕实用攻略

怎样极速配置Windows虚拟显示器:免费扩展屏幕实用攻略 【免费下载链接】virtual-display-rs A Windows virtual display driver to add multiple virtual monitors to your PC! For Win10. Works with VR, obs, streaming software, etc 项目地址: https://gitcod…

作者头像 李华
网站建设 2026/3/13 16:03:59

5分钟掌握番茄小说下载器:从零开始打造个人电子书库

5分钟掌握番茄小说下载器:从零开始打造个人电子书库 【免费下载链接】Tomato-Novel-Downloader 番茄小说下载器不精简版 项目地址: https://gitcode.com/gh_mirrors/to/Tomato-Novel-Downloader 还在为找不到心仪小说的完整版本而烦恼吗?想拥有一…

作者头像 李华
网站建设 2026/3/21 0:56:48

从数据清洗到智能报告生成:R语言调用GPT的完整工作流(限时揭秘)

第一章:从数据清洗到智能报告生成:R语言调用GPT的完整工作流在现代数据分析流程中,自动化报告生成正成为提升效率的关键环节。结合R语言强大的数据处理能力与GPT的自然语言生成优势,可以构建端到端的智能分析流水线。数据准备与清…

作者头像 李华
网站建设 2026/3/15 10:09:54

GetQzonehistory终极指南:快速备份QQ空间历史说说的完整方案

GetQzonehistory终极指南:快速备份QQ空间历史说说的完整方案 【免费下载链接】GetQzonehistory 获取QQ空间发布的历史说说 项目地址: https://gitcode.com/GitHub_Trending/ge/GetQzonehistory 还在担心QQ空间里的珍贵回忆会随着时间流逝而消失吗&#xff1f…

作者头像 李华